This article is all about my new programme called TOTALLY TIPZ, which is
programmed by me (Ricky Porter). TOTALLY TIPZ is of course a cheat book on
a few disks. I`m not shore yet how many disks it`s going to be on as I`ve
not as yet finished packing everything down.
TT (Short for TOTALLY TIPZ) was started at around May 18th 1994, it will
be finished roughly around early December/January 94/95. The thing that has
taken the longest on this hasn`t been the main engine and all the program-
ming, but the typing out of all the cheats, solutions and Replay Codes, I
did have some help, but not much. TOTALLY TIPZ is being written on a A500+
with 2Meg ram and a 2nd drive. The programming was done on Amos Professional
and the graphics on D-paint III.It is a real bummer using only 2 drives,
when your handling hunderds of files which needs to be loaded quickly, it
does waste time. For TOTALLY TIPZ itself,it has around 425 short cheats and
tips, 65 Action Replay Codes and 40 complete solutions and realms of tips.
Many of these are for the very lasted games and CD32 owners won`t miss out,
as thay have their fair amount of CD game cheats. TT will also include two
main functions, that are Print - this isn`t that special, so no more said,
and Search click on this ,type in the name of the game needed and TT will
search through all the tips etc. And try to find it, this will be very useful
as it`ll be alot easier than scrolling all through the lists of cheats and
this of course speeds things up. There are many other cheat books out there
but what I`ve found with all of them is there one or more problems.Either
they are way over priced, not enough cheats on there, or they only include
cheats, and not solutions.As you with TOTALLY TIPZ is it has managed to solve
all of them. So get ready to see TOTALLY TIPZ in the magazines, getting rave
reviews and it will be availble from F1 Licenceware (if accepted) in a few
months time, for a mesley 3.99 - 4.99. One last thing that must say is if
